Can anyone help me with the answer to this please?
stiks02 [169]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

To find the inverse function switch variables out and solve for y

If

y=(x+3)/x swap variables to get

(y+3)/y=x then solve for y

y+3=yx

y-yx+3=0

y-yx=-3

y(1-x)=-3

y=-3/(1-x)

y=3/(x-1)

Find the expected value of the winnings
Orlov [11]

The expected value of the winnings from the game is $4

<h3>How to determine the expected value?</h3>

The payout probability distribution is given as:

Payout ($) 2 4 6 8 10

Probability 0.5 0.2 0.15 0.1 0.05

The expected value is then calculated as:

E(x) = \sum x * P(x)

This gives

E(x) = 2 * 0.5 + 4 * 0.2 + 6 * 0.15 + 8 * 0.1 + 10 * 0.05

Evaluate the expression

E(x) = 4

Hence, the expected value of the winnings from the game is $4
